There is so much to say that I literally don’t know where to begin. With that said, lets start at the beginning and do a quick history of the company. A real quick history. Here goes.

The concept for iRent2u.com was conceived when one of its founders, Nils Von Bothmer, moved to UCLA to attend their MBA program. Upon arrival, he needed a drill to put together his IKEA furniture. He didn’t want to buy one for a one-time use, knew there had to be at least 20 within a one mile radius, yet didn’t know how to get his hands on one. At this point, he knew there had to be a better way…

Now let me just stop for a minute and make sure you know what I am talking about. iRent2u.com, the website that we plan to launch this August, is the perfect solution for this kind of problem. We will provide an easy way for individuals to list items online that they own, yet use infrequently enough they could lend them out for a few days and not miss them. Basically an “eBay for Rentals”, we are creating an online virtual marketplace where persons can rent & lend items from their neighbors and neighborhood businesses. A one-stop shop for anything you can imagine, it will be a centralized location for all of your needs. With that said, lets go back to our story.

So after this Nils knew there had to be a way that he could access his neighbors tools, without going door-to-door begging. This concept stuck in his head, so much so that in the second year when he took a business plan class during a study abroad in Spain, he pitched the idea to the class. Immediately a team was formed, among them Tim McCormack (your faithful author), and Roy Bacharach, IT consultant extraordinaire. Together this team, along with the help of countless other students, faculty, and friends, created a plan that not only captured the hearts of its members, but eventually won them the Pepperdine Business Plan Competition.

This leads us to today, where two of the three original members have graduated and are working on the concept full time, with Nils to soon follow in June. After that they are all relocating to Loma Linda, Califoria, where they will commit their minds, bodies, and hopes into making this dream a reality.
